Output e86597faa471262a082cfa88d35ae0caa68583ab8f3621cc153ca59a966373c3:36

value
187662
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c4f3d6fee344739bcfb8e6a45a3fedc99416108 OP_EQUALVERIFY OP_CHECKSIG
address
13agr4cK2Eb3Ck5srxnxsf6dRb2BZKJ5sL
transaction
e86597faa471262a082cfa88d35ae0caa68583ab8f3621cc153ca59a966373c3
spent
true